[VIDEO] Get Covered in Butterflies at the American Museum of Natural History

The Butterfly Conservatory at the Upper West Side's American Museum of Natural History is an incredible immersive experience where you can learn all about the beautiful insects alongside curious specimens who will land all over you. See what it's all about in this video from Insider.

The Butterfly Conservatory at the American Museum of Natural History showcases close to 100 species. Visitors can observe all kinds of butterfly behavior up-close and personal.
